3 APPROVE A THREE-YEAR AGREEMENT FROM REQUEST FOR PROPOSAL
NO. 1617 TO PROVIDE EMISSIONS TESTING AND EMISSIONS CONSULTING
AT THE THREE POWER GENERATION FACILITIES TO MONTROSE
ENVIRONMENTAL CORPORATION IN THE AMOUNT OF $150,000 PER YEAR.
That the Board of Public Utilities:
1. Approve the Professional Consultant Services Agreement between Montrose
Environmental Corporation and the City of Riverside for a term of three (3) years
with the option to execute three (3) one (1) year extensions, in the amount of
$150,000 per year; and
2. Authorize the City Manager, or his designee, to execute the Agreement
including making minor, non-substantive changes for an annual cost not to exceed
the amount of $150,000 per year.

4 AGREEMENT FOR CONVEYANCE OF EASEMENT FROM THE PAUL AND
PEGGY DOIRON LIVING TRUST TO CITY OF RIVERSIDE FOR THE
RIVERSIDE TRANSMISSION RELIABILITY PROJECT (RTRP) AT 7287 JURUPA
AVENUE APN 189-150-012 – WORK ORDER NO. 642975 FOR $75,804
That the Board of Public Utilities:
1. Recommend that the City Council approve the Agreement for Conveyance of
Easement with the property owner, The Paul and Peggy Doiron Living Trust, for an
easement on APN 189-150-012 located at 7297 Jurupa Avenue, Riverside
California; and
2. Approve the expenditure of $75,804 inclusive of the $72,804 purchase price
and an estimated amount of $3,000 for due diligence, title, escrow fees, and
related miscellaneous closing costs.

5 APPROVE A THREE YEAR AGREEMENT FOR REQUEST FOR PROPOSAL NO.
1618 TO PROVIDE DEMINERALIZED WATER SERVICES AT THE RIVERSIDE
ENERGY RESOURCE CENTER (RERC) AND CLEARWATER POWER PLANT –
TO GE MOBILE WATER, INC. – IN THE AMOUNT OF $800,000 PER YEAR
That the Board of Public Utilities:
1. Approve the Demineralized Water Service Agreement between GE Mobile
Water, Inc., and the City of Riverside for demineralized water services at the
RERC and Clearwater power plants for a term of three (3) years starting July 01,
2016 and ending June 30, 2019 with the option to execute three (3) one (1) year
extensions, in the amount of $800,000 per year; and
2. Authorize the City Manager, or his designee, to execute the Agreement
including making minor, non-substantive changes for an annual cost not to exceed
amount of $800,000 per year.

12 PROPOSED RESOLUTION TO DECLARE STAGE 1 OF THE WATER
CONSERVATION PROGRAM INDICATING NORMAL WATER SUPPLY
CONDITIONS FOR RIVERSIDE PUBLIC UTILITIES AND PROPOSED
ORDINANCE TO COMPLY WITH THE STATE WATER RESOURCES CONTROL
BOARD EXTENDED EMERGENCY DROUGHT REGULATIONS
That the Board of Public Utilities recommend that the City Council:
1. Adopt the proposed resolution declaring Stage 1 of the Water Conservation
Program indicating normal water supply conditions for RPU; and
2. Introduce and subsequently adopt the attached Ordinance amending
Riverside Municipal Code, Water Conservation, Chapter 14.22 to comply with the
State Water Board’s extended emergency drought regulations.

13 PROPOSED SELF-CERTIFICATION OF WATER SUPPLY RELIABILITY FOR
THREE ADDITIONAL YEARS OF DROUGHT
That the Board of Public Utilities recommend that the City Council self-certify the
level of available water supplies and the level of conservation necessary to assure
that adequate water supply in drought conditions is available to meet the demands
of Riverside Public Utilities service area, assuming three additional dry years, is
zero.
